Adelaide’s Unique Climatic Conditions

Adelaide’s climate is a blend of Mediterranean, with hot summers and mild winters. This environment shapes sustainable farming in Adelaide. The city’s climate varies from dry summers to wetter winters, presenting both opportunities and challenges for urban gardening. Growers face extreme heat, with summer highs often reaching 35ยฐC and records exceeding 46ยฐC. In contrast, winters are milder, ideal for planting cool-weather crops. Yet, unpredictable rainfall complicates planning.

Seasonal Challenges and Solutions

Extreme heat demands creative solutions. Shade cloths offer protection: a 50% cloth is sufficient for most crops, while 70% is crucial for delicate plants. Below is a breakdown of effective shade cloth use:

Shade Cloth % Use Case Benefits
50% Tomatoes, leafy greens Moderate sun protection
70% Seedlings, tropical plants Maximum UV protection

Effective water management is essential. Drip irrigation and mulching help retain soil moisture. The Role of the Adelaide Urban Farming Network

Established in 2013, this network provides urban farmers with essential tools and education. Their initiatives support farms like Steven and Ashโ€™s, which supplies eight families each week. They offer guidance on water management and composting, lowering the entry barriers. Despite challenges in accessing land, their advocacy showcases the potential of vacant lots for growth.

How Nonprofits Are Making an Impact

Organizations like Kitchen Gardens SA host workshops on pest control and food preservation. They’ve transformed neglected areas into productive gardens, such as turning 1,200mยฒ of unused land into gardens. Green World Revolution, for example, now employs 10 people and delivers fresh produce to 30 local eateries weekly. Their 400mยฒ site since 2013 demonstrates the potential of small spaces.

These initiatives also empower communities: over 800 volunteers assist FareShareโ€™s programs, while EduGrowโ€™s school partnerships teach sustainable practices to kids. Through collaboration, Adelaide’s organizations are building a food system based on local, regenerative practices.

Challenges Facing Urban Farmers

Urban gardening in Adelaide is fraught with obstacles for even the most dedicated growers. Sustainable farming here requires overcoming strict zoning laws, water scarcity, and soil challenges. These hurdles dictate how communities transform rooftops and backyards into productive gardens.

Zoning Laws and Urban Planning Issues

City regulations often hinder urban farming aspirations. Adelaideโ€™s zoning laws restrict commercial activities in residential areas, limiting growers’ income. Building codes also complicate rooftop gardening, requiring expensive permits for green spaces. Water use regulations sometimes conflict with the needs of growing seasons, placing farmers in a precarious position.

  • Zoning restrictions on commercial urban gardening Adelaide plots
  • Building codes raising costs for rooftop installations
  • Water allocation policies conflicting with growing seasons

Overcoming Resource Limitations

Resource scarcity necessitates innovative solutions. Soil contamination from past uses demands testing and cleanup, while water shortages prompt the use of recycled water systems. The Water Sensitive Urban Design Technical Manual (DEWHA, 2010) showcases such systems. Collaborative land-sharing programs and grants facilitate plot access, while soil remediation techniques address pollution.

Adelaideโ€™s urban farmers also leverage collective resources. The Adelaide Urban Farming Network, for example, shares tools and knowledge, reducing costs. Grants and partnerships with local governments fund pilot projects, demonstrating that small spaces can flourish through cooperation.
